Jexus Web优化:提升网站性能的关键策略
Jexus Web优化:提升网站性能的关键策略
在当今互联网高速发展的时代,网站的性能优化成为了企业和开发者关注的焦点。Jexus Web优化作为一款高效的Web服务器软件,提供了多种优化策略和工具,帮助网站提升性能、提高用户体验。本文将详细介绍Jexus Web优化的相关信息及其应用。
Jexus Web服务器简介
Jexus是基于Linux平台的轻量级Web服务器,专为ASP.NET Core应用而设计。它不仅支持ASP.NET Core,还兼容其他Web技术,如PHP、静态HTML等。Jexus以其高性能、低资源占用和易于配置的特点,迅速在国内外赢得了广泛的用户群体。
Jexus Web优化的核心策略
-
缓存机制:Jexus支持多种缓存策略,包括静态文件缓存、动态内容缓存等。通过缓存,可以大大减少服务器的处理负担,提升响应速度。
- 静态文件缓存:将不经常变化的文件(如CSS、JavaScript、图片等)缓存到内存中,减少磁盘I/O操作。
- 动态内容缓存:对于一些动态生成的内容,可以通过设置缓存头或使用Jexus的缓存模块进行缓存。
-
负载均衡:Jexus支持多实例部署,通过负载均衡策略可以将请求分发到不同的服务器上,提高系统的并发处理能力。
-
压缩传输:Jexus支持Gzip和Deflate压缩算法,可以在传输数据时进行压缩,减少网络传输的数据量,从而加快页面加载速度。
-
优化连接处理:Jexus采用异步I/O模型,减少了线程的创建和销毁开销,提高了连接处理效率。
-
安全性优化:Jexus提供了多种安全措施,如SSL/TLS支持、防火墙配置、IP黑名单等,确保网站的安全性。
Jexus Web优化的应用场景
-
电商平台:电商网站需要处理大量的用户请求和数据交互,Jexus的优化策略可以显著提升用户体验,减少购物车丢失等问题。
-
内容管理系统(CMS):CMS系统通常需要处理大量的动态内容,Jexus的缓存机制可以有效减少数据库查询次数,提高系统响应速度。
-
企业官网:企业官网需要快速响应用户请求,Jexus的优化可以确保网站的快速访问,提升企业形象。
-
博客和论坛:这些平台通常有大量的用户互动,Jexus的负载均衡和缓存策略可以确保在高并发情况下系统的稳定性。
-
API服务:对于提供API服务的网站,Jexus可以优化API的响应时间,提高服务的可用性和可靠性。
Jexus Web优化的实施步骤
-
安装与配置:首先需要在服务器上安装Jexus,并根据网站的需求进行基本配置。
-
性能测试:使用工具如Apache JMeter或LoadRunner进行压力测试,找出性能瓶颈。
-
优化策略实施:根据测试结果,逐步实施缓存、负载均衡、压缩等优化策略。
-
监控与调整:持续监控网站性能,根据实际情况调整优化策略。
-
安全性加固:确保网站的安全性,定期更新Jexus版本,修补安全漏洞。
总结
Jexus Web优化为网站性能提升提供了多种有效的策略和工具。通过合理配置和优化,网站不仅能在响应速度上获得显著提升,还能在用户体验和安全性上得到保障。无论是小型博客还是大型电商平台,Jexus都能提供相应的解决方案,帮助网站运营者在竞争激烈的互联网环境中脱颖而出。希望本文能为大家提供一些有价值的参考,助力网站优化之路。